President Donald Trump announced a potential escalation of U.S. military actions against Iran, following a week of conflict. In a post on Truth Social, he indicated that Iran would face intensified attacks due to its behavior during the ongoing military operations. Trump claimed that areas previously not targeted are now under consideration for strikes, emphasizing Iran's diminished influence in the Middle East. He also referenced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ian's remarks, suggesting a retreat in the face of U.S. and Israeli pressure. This development is significant as it marks a shift in U.S. strategy and could have implications for regional stability.
